Wget
Wget

Description: Wget, a command-line utility for non-interactive downloading of files from the web. Known for its simplicity and reliability, Wget supports various protocols, recursive downloads, and resuming interrupted downloads. It is a versatile tool for efficiently fetching files and mirroring websites.

Wget
Wget Features
  • Command-line interface
  • Support for HTTP, HTTPS, and FTP protocols
  • Recursive downloading of sites
  • Resuming of interrupted downloads
  • Mirroring of websites for offline browsing
  • Non-interactive downloads
  • Customizable with scripts and plugins
